Sarah GRIFFIN, born March 20, 1778, Laurens, Laurens District, South Carolina, died Mountville, Laurens, Laurens District, South Carolina, buried Williams-Nance Family Cemetery, Mountville, Laurens County, South Carolina, USA, Find-A-Grave Memorial # 81900012.

Sarah GRIFFIN, 1778-1849, was daughter of Richard I GRIFFIN, 1734-1805, and of his wife, Nancy Ann 'Anna' CLARK, [variant spelling: CLARKE, CLARKE], 1740-1792; late of Cane Creek, Laurens District, South Carolina, America.

Sarah GRIFFIN, 1778-1849, married February 2, 1797, Laurens District, South Carolina, [James] Washington WILLIAMS, born August 21, 1777, Laurens, Laurens District, South Carolina, died June 24, 1829, Mountville, Laurens County, South Carolina, USA, buried Williams-Nance Family Cemetery, Mountville, Laurens County, South Carolina, USA, Find-A-Grave Memorial # 66502333.

[James] Washington WILLIAMS, 1777-1829, was son of American Revolutionary War Veteran, Brigadier General James Henderson WILLIAMS, 1740-1780, and of his wife, Mary Clark WALLACE, 1743-1804.

Through [James] Washington WILLIAMS, 1777-1829, and his wife, Sarah GRIFFIN WILLIAMS, 1778-1849, their descendants have an established application through the California Society of the Sons of the American Revolution No. 55013, through their daughter, Lucy WATSON WILLIAMS, 1811-1849, wife of Drayton Robert NANCE, 1800-1856, son of Frederick 'Fred' NANCE, 1770-1840, and of his wife, Elizabeth RUTHERFORD, 1772-1829.

Children of this marriage include:

daughter, Elizabeth WILLIAMS, 1793-1818, buried Bush River Baptist Church Cemetery, Newberry, Newberry County, South Carolina, USA, Find-A-Grave Memorial # 30262474; md. c. 1810, John Schuyler CARWILE, 1786-1852, buried Bush River Baptist Church Cemetery, Newberry, Newberry County, South Carolina, Find-A-Grave Memorial # 30262465;

daughter, Nancy Clarke WILLIAMS, 1799-1845, buried Williams-Nance Family Cemetery, Mountville, Laurens County, S.C. Find-A-Grave Memorial # 32898194; md. November 9, 1818, James Washington WATTS, 1795-1833, buried Williams-Nance Family Cemetery, Mountville, near White Plains, Laurens County, S.C., Find-A-Grave Memorial # 28175452, son of James WATTS, 1766-1834, and of his wife, Priscilla DENDY, 1771-1832;

daughter, Lucy WATSON WILLIAMS, 1811-1847; md. 1827, Drayton Robert NANCE, 1800-1856, son of Frederick 'Fred' NANCE, 1770-1840, and of his wife, Elizabeth RUTHERFORD, 1772-1829; descendants of this marriage are eligible for membership in Sons of the American Revolution, California Society, SAR NO. 55013, Application filed 1937;

daughter, Margaret Griffin WILLIAMS, 1816-1846, buried Williams-Nance Family Cemetery, Mountville, Laurens County, South Carolina, Find-A-Grave Memorial # 31412011; md. Frederick NANCE, 1805-1863, buried Williams-Nance Family Cemetery, Mountville, Laurens County, South Carolina, Find-A-Grave Memorial # 66501743;

son, Colonel John Drayton WILLIAMS, 1818-1870, buried Laurens City Cemetery, Laurens, Laurens County, South Carolina, USA, Find-A-Grave Memorial # 8180997; md. 1825, Phoebe Cox YOUNG, 1810-1852, buried Laurens City Cemetery, Laurens, Laurens County, South Carolina, USA, Find-A-Grave Memorial # 8180999;
